Transaction e19835fca778e6e5fcd7ce7a0698880f738aded22b7c34bc5acc20d88f3a8d14
1 Input
1 Output
-
e19835fca778e6e5fcd7ce7a0698880f738aded22b7c34bc5acc20d88f3a8d14:0
- value
- 2428568
- script pubkey
- OP_0 OP_PUSHBYTES_20 a8c3a84f9d33d9173bf58ff38ecbcc65b4ad04a5
- address
- bc1q4rp6snuax0v3wwl43lecaj7vvk626p99kscph8